High-intensity Interval Training in Patients With Spinal Muscular Atrophy

Trial Parameters

Condition Spinal Muscular Atrophy
Sponsor Rigshospitalet, Denmark
Study Type INTERVENTIONAL
Phase N/A
Enrollment 20
Sex ALL
Min Age 15 Years
Max Age N/A
Start Date 2024-01-09
Completion 2024-08

Brief Summary

Patients with spinal muscular atrophy who are wheelchair users often experience lower back - and gluteal pain, reduced sleep quality, constipation and reduced quality of life - symptoms that regular exercise could potentially alleviate. However, only very little research has been done on exercise for patients who are wheelchair users. The aim of this study is to explore the impact of cycle exercise on patients with spinal muscular atrophy.

Eligibility Criteria

Inclusion Criteria: * Spinal muscular atrophy * Age: over 15 years Exclusion Criteria: * Competing disorders (as arthritis) or other muscle disorders as well as heart- or lung related issues. * Current psychiatric treatment * Unable to use the cycle ergometer due to contractures
